Book asp net mvc 4 visual studio 2015 tutorial

The tutorial series comprises 11 sections in total. On the left handside panel, in the web section, select mvc 4 web application under. Net web forms application using visual studio 2017 and asp. Visual studio 2010, you can install mvc 4 using the web platform installer.

For this blog, i am using visual studio 2015 community edition. Net mvc 6 byrick anderson this tutorial will teach you the basics of building an asp. They cover the basics of web development using the asp. Nov 02, 2016 in this article by mugilan ts raghupathi author of the book learning asp.

Net mvc team has a nice post that describes how to use dataannotations to annotate model objects, and then use a model binder to automatically validate them when accepting form posted input. Net mvc 5, basically for beginners who want to learn complete basic with example of asp. Great book, covers everything you need to learn to work with asp. Most of the tutorials and books i have found talk about asp. Net web forms pattern for creating web applications and separates an application into three main components. It helps deal with the administrivia involved in dealing with webhooks. Net execution environment dnx for mac and linux based on. Net mvc web application using microsoft visual studio 11 express beta for web, which is a free version of microsoft visual studio. Net mvc tutorial for beginners and professionals with. Name the project mvcmovie its important to name the project mvcmovie so when you copy code. This enables you to automatically create a test project that uses nunit instead of mstest when you do a filenew project and select the asp.

Net mvc 5 application using visual studio 2015 within a week. Net mvc practical handson lab tutorial free from the. Net for visual studio 2015 is your ultimate guide to the latest upgrade of this historically popular framework. Fully updated to align with the vnext release, this new edition walks you through the new tools and features that make your workflow smoother and your applications stronger.

Net core 9 in this chapter, we will discuss how to create a new project in visual studio. Net languages, this book is meant to be a deep dive into the visual studio tool. Youll implement a simple movielisting application that supports creating, editing, searching and listing movies from a database. This course is designed to deliver you latest mvc5 tutorial with a short and easy example. In this tutorial, im going to teach you the fundamentals of asp. A visual studio express for web project with vb source code is available to accompany this series which you can download the tutorial series comprises 11 sections in total. These tutorials are designed for beginners and professionals who want to learn asp. My wife has been using this book to get her skills updated, from outdated webforms experience. All the content and graphics published in this ebook are the property of tutorials point i. Assume that you have already installed it in your machine. From the visual studio start page, tap new project alternatively, you can use the menus to create a new project. Streamlined and fully updated for visual studio 2015 this book is a complete guide for the microsoft developer who is looking for comprehensive coverage of the visual studio toolset.

This course is available as a printed book, video or pdf e book. In this section, we will create a new mvc web application using visual studio and understand the basic building blocks of the asp. Net and web tools for visual studio 20 release notes. Jul 22, 2015 i have used visual studio 20 but you can also work with visual studio 2012.

Net mvc 4 is a framework for developing highly testable and maintainable web applications that follow the modelviewcontroller mvc pattern. It was announced on the microsoft webdev blog you should subscribe a few weeks back. You have a working app right now by entering a project name and selecting a few options. The framework encourages you to maintain a clear separation of concerns views for ui, controllers for handling user input, and models for domain logic. The vs web tools team has released updated nunit templates that work with asp. Developers can build dynamic web applications using asp.

Net webhooks is open source, being actively developed on github and is targeting asp. Similarly you can create a web pages app using the same template. Net is a free, crossplatform, open source developer platform for building many different types of apps. Attribute routing, authentication filters and filter overrides. Net programming from a great selection at books store. I was wondering what timelabor difference to build a similar asp. Use visual studio to start a new project and follow a tutorial to gradually build a useful thing. Intr visu rick a summa applicat version o categor applies source. Net web application under web enter enter application name select your project location and then click on add button it will brings up a new dialog window for select template here i will select empty template checked mvc checkbox from add folder and core referances for.

What i have to install to use mvc 4 in visual studio 2015. Net mvc application, we will use visual studio 2015. This book is a basic introduction to programming asp. I checked that on the old laptop the missing dependencies are coming from c. Net for visual studio 2015 is your ultimate guide to the latest upgrade of this. Configure any combination of technologies such as webforms, mvc or web api, configure a unit test project, configure the authentication option and a new option is available to host your website in the azure cloud. Net core, mvc, web forms, web api, webhooks, servicestack, web servers, t4, multitenant applications, owin. This tutorial series will teach you the basics of building an asp. The complete guide to the productivity and performance enhancements in asp. Select web application modelviewcontroller, and then select create. Tap file new project complete the new project dialog in the left pane, tap web. Net mvc 4 no visual studio 2015, com suporte a controllers, views e areas por padrao, o vs15 nao da suporte. Net mvc application, we will use visual studio 2015, which contains all of the features you need to create, test, and deploy an mvc framework application.

The tutorial uses microsoft visual studio express 2012. I have an asp net mvc 4 project that works on my machineold. Open visual studio code i am doing this on a brand new virtual machine on aws. Net core mvc programming explains the setup for getting started with programming in asp. Net mvc 5 from scratch in a fun, stepbystep and pragmatic way. From the visual studio file menu, select new project create a new asp. If you are using visual studio 2015, then i would recommend you to jump over to asp. Net web application from the content pane and click ok. Net mvc, the last letter c that is controller is the one who will handle the user interaction logic. Git for version control optional but recommended steps. In this part 1 of the mvc training series, i will teach you how to install asp. Lets take a look at how we can get started with asp.

Net, with a focus on modernizing the framework and finally decoupling it from system. Right now, visual studio 2015 is updated up to three. Dataannotation support will be builtin with the next version of asp. Net create a web app install visual studio and asp. Developing mvc using django and visual studio 2015 part 1. It is web development framework and successor of classic asp. Books included in this category cover topics related to microsoft asp. This blog is for beginners, who just stepped into asp.

The mvc pattern separates the application into three main parts. With gained confidence, you want to build a custom application in asp. In this book, youll learn the basics of using entity framework code first to display and edit data in an asp. When you run the application in visual studio, the following web home page appears. In this tutorial i will be using visual studio 20 mvc 4 items unless you install the asp.

Net web forms application that you create in this tutorial series. Net mvc tutorial free beginner and advanced tutorials. Net mvc 4 with visual studio will teach you the basics of building an asp. It contains detailed explanations of the core mvc functionality which enables developers to produce leaner, cloud optimized and mobileready applications.

Visual studio used the default template for the mvc project you just created. Net mvc 5 web application using visual studio 20 and visual basic. Following are the steps to create a project using project. Lab 1 demonstrating controller with a simple mvc hello world. Net web application from the new project template wizard as shown below. Net great book, covers everything you need to learn to work with asp. At a minimum, you should be able to write code and have very basic understanding of databases. Net visual studio is an ide integrated development environment for building apps. Net core web application and select next name the project razorpagesmovie. And currently i have visual studio community 2015, which were going to be using. To show how quickly and clean one can build simple crud application using mvc compared to asp. Recently, microsoft blogger and writer rick anderson has just published 9 step by step tutorials on asp. Net with the feature of opensource and crossplatform.

Net mvc5 is the latest and widely popular framework to develop a webbased interactive application. At the time, the web forms model was a breakthrough. Net mvc 5 is a web framework based on modeviewcontroller mvc architecture. In this blog we will learn about how to create a new asp. Working with a database there are many options when it comes to working with a database. This book is the definitive guide to practical software development with microsofts exciting new asp. Net mvc architecture complete tutorial 2017 learn asp. On the new laptop i have only the xml descriptors of the packages but not the dlls. Net in 2002, it had a single programming model called web forms that allowed developers to quickly build web applications in a way that was familiar to those who built applications with visual studio and intuitive. This tutorial is the first in a series of a visual basic versions of the introduction to asp. Net, this book anddvd package is an ideal place to start learning about the capabilities of asp. This update for visual studio 2015 contains changes to the mvc 5 project templates as described by kb4339279. This tutorial teaches you the basics of building an asp. It also supports python and it has different django web.

In this chapter, we will look at a simple working example of asp. Also, it is considered as an important redesign of asp. Net identity mvc 5 stepbystep in visual studio 2015 for beginners. Net allows you to build dynamically generated web pages from database content. Instructor were going to go ahead and create an asp. This unification will prove helpful for developers who are developing web applications using a single framework using various pieces of the asp. In visual studio create a new project named sample. You follow the steps in the tutorial exactly and build your first ever asp. Once you have installed the visual studio 2015 tooling, you can start building a new. Net mvc and web api, youll be equipped with everything you need to build. By learning the foundations of the library and understanding the new versions of asp. Net mvc framework provides an alternative to the asp.

This post shows you how to get started with an mvc project using visual studio code the lightweight ide by microsoft. You can choose anything from sql server, oracle, mysql, or even a selection from asp. Its important to name the project razorpagesmovie so the namespaces will match when you copy and paste code select asp. The final source code for the tutorial is located on github. Its web development framework combines the features of mvc modelviewcontroller architecture, the most uptodate ideas and techniques from agile development and the best parts of the existing asp. Net mvc tutorial for beginners and professionals with source.

Theres some great docs already being written but the most. If you go to help, about microsoft visual studio, which is the the last option, choose that and you can check the version. Microsoft visual studio 2015 unleashed, third edition book. An updated version if this tutorial is available here using visual studio 20. From this i can see how an mvc design cuts down on development time. Net mvc 4 is a framework for building scalable mvc design pattern based web applications using asp.

Net 5 beta7 is now available both on nuget and as a tooling update to visual studio 2015. Net mvc framework that enables a clean separation of concerns, fast development, and tdd friendly. Net core succinctly, seasoned authors simone chiaretta and ugo lattanzi update you on all the advances provided by microsofts landmark framework. Net mvc 4 web api is one of new feature that can be found in visual studio 2012. This stepbystep tutorial series will teach you the basics of building an asp. Net gives you a powerful, patternsbased way to build dynamic websites that follow the mvc design pattern. When i load a project in a fresh installation of vs 2015 on a new laptop a lot of assemblies are missing and when i try to build the project it complains that classes like actionresult, controller are missing. In any development project, it is vital to set up the right kind of development environment so that you can concentrate on the developing the solution rather than solving the.